Transaction 5a18efac1579d14116b1df870b1c5f0b38c3da229e3bfb721a056c438a0a225f

block
93f88653e5e5116a68e162a1360f880dd5e00a7809aa9493b52ca3fa6a211e11

10 Inputs

2 Outputs